Thumbs up Composite to HDMI adaptor for £6

Not sure if interested, but may be useful to have lying around for maintenance and testing.

Under the following title on eBay is a fairly good USB-powered converter that lets you use any HDMI monitor with the composite output on the Amiga. I won't post a link as it'll decay like all the others, you can just search for it

Composite AV CVBS RCA to HDMI Video Converter Adapter 720/1080p Upscale White TR

Screenshots attached don't show the flicker on interlace but do exaggerate slightly wavy "moire" effect on detailed images, but for £6 it's pretty good, especially if you're doing some config work and need to flick between monitor profiles and PAL resolutions for a while, or playing games that only work on normal modes. Didn't test whether sound passes through okay as monitor has no speakers
